- Praise Yah![1]
Blessed is the man who fears Yahweh, who delights greatly in his commandments. - His seed will be mighty in the land.
The generation of the upright will be blessed. - Wealth and riches are in his house.
His righteousness endures forever. - Light dawns in the darkness for the upright,
gracious, merciful, and righteous. - It is well with the man who deals graciously and lends.
He will maintain his cause in judgment. - For he will never be shaken.
The righteous will be remembered forever. - He will not be afraid of evil news.
His heart is steadfast, trusting in Yahweh. - His heart is established.
He will not be afraid in the end when he sees his adversaries. - He has dispersed, he has given to the poor.
His righteousness endures forever. His horn will be exalted with honor. - The wicked will see it, and be grieved.
He shall gnash with his teeth, and melt away. The desire of the wicked will perish.
